Note: This article is based on my testimony at a public hearing on electroconvulsive “treatment ” conducted by the Mental Health Committee of the New York State Assembly in Manhattan on May 18, 2001. I was representing Support Coalition International, a human rights group headquartered in Eugene, Oregon. SCI unites 100 sponsoring organizations that oppose all forms of psychiatric oppression and support a broad variety of approaches for assisting people said to be “mentally ill. ” In 2001, the
